How do I change my password?

The preferred method of changing your password is through the standard macOS interface.
- Ensure your computer is connected to either the SD59Staff or SD59Student networks. This method does not work properly if your computer cannot access an Active Directory server.
- Go to the Apple menu and select System Preferences.
- Select the Users and Groups preference pane.
- Select your user account in the users list on the left side.
- Under the Password tab, click the Change Password button on the right side.
- Enter your current password in the Old Password field.
- Enter your desired password in the New Password and Verify fields.
- Click the Change Password button.
If the above method does not work for you, you can also reset your password through the ADFS web portal.
- Go to https://adfs.sd59.bc.ca/adfs/portal/updatepassword
- Enter your e-mail address in the Username field.
- Enter your current password in the Old Password field.
- Enter your desired password in the New Password and Confirm New Password fields.
- Click the Submit button.
When using the web portal method, you will also need to update your macOS keychain password.
